I read the previous user reviews and noticed that many who liked the film had fond memories of visiting the seaside community in which it was filmed. Perhaps if I had even been to Ocean City. Maryland I would have liked the film more.

Very long sailboat race at the start of the film. Another favorite scene for the "boating set" who reviewed the film but for this landlubber, not so much.

The whole story struck me as pretty "ho-hum". Re-united teen lovers. Unmarried successful photographer (she) and married newspaper man (he). Seemed to be no self control or moral compass to guide either one. Things "just happened".

Sadly, the little running joke about correcting "I" and "me" grammar mistakes falls totally flat as a final line, as the "correction" was totally in error.

Acting was fine all around but rather wasted on this tepid story with pretty ordinary, who cares what happens to them, characters.
